Respected sir,

With due respect we want to state that we the students of first year were told about a hacking workshop being held by a leading hacker of India, namely Mr. Sunny Vaghela, and we have been charged Rs. 1000/- for the same saying that he's gonna teach us the basics of hacking and provide us with licensed softwares for the same. They lured us as if it were a candy but now we know that the guy would be coming here just for a single day even which they're not sure about. We have a random guy telling us geek technology stuff which was totally uncalled for and we feel cheated for the same as this is something totally unexpected. It's a humble request to please keep a check over the workshops and other programmes going on within the campus as to how they are presented and what they actually end up like. I've attached a screenshot for the same. We were told that the guy would be here for both the days during this hacking workshop and now we know that he's in SRM right now. If all the powers slip into the hands of the seniors, be it the marketing team or the management, that's how it's gonna end up making us feel cheated. We request You to take actions against it as we feel that it was actually a waste of money and time. Our MSTs are approaching and we specially took out time from our schedules for this workshop but we got something else whom we even haven't head of.Seniors already knew that Mr. Sunny Vaghela would be present at SRM Institute for his classes.but still they boasted out at maximum...they lured us into their trap and we had to waste a full day for this useless event which could learnt free of cost from internet.We seriously demand full refund without any excuse as 1000 rupees may sound not so big but still it is a large sum of money for students
